How do lysosomes contribute to cellular health?

Explanation:
Lysosomes play a crucial role in maintaining cellular health by recycling waste and digesting harmful substances. These organelles contain hydrolytic enzymes that break down macromolecules such as proteins, nucleic acids, lipids, and carbohydrates into their building blocks. This process not only helps in the removal of damaged or unnecessary cellular components but also facilitates the recycling of molecules for cellular reuse, which is vital for metabolic processes and overall cellular functionality. By digesting harmful substances, including toxins and pathogens that may enter the cell, lysosomes help to protect the organism from potential damage or disease. This defensive role, combined with their function in waste management, underscores their importance in promoting cellular health and homeostasis.
